Q3 Earnings Forecast for Premium Brands Issued By Cormark

Premium Brands logo with Consumer Defensive background

Premium Brands Holdings Co. (TSE:PBH - Free Report) - Equities researchers at Cormark reduced their Q3 2025 EPS estimates for Premium Brands in a research report issued on Thursday, May 8th. Cormark analyst K. Mcphee now forecasts that the company will earn $1.76 per share for the quarter, down from their previous forecast of $1.89. The consensus estimate for Premium Brands' current full-year earnings is $6.04 per share. Cormark also issued estimates for Premium Brands' Q4 2025 earnings at $1.50 EPS, Q1 2026 earnings at $1.18 EPS, Q2 2026 earnings at $1.81 EPS, Q3 2026 earnings at $2.18 EPS, Q4 2026 earnings at $1.83 EPS, FY2026 earnings at $7.00 EPS and FY2027 earnings at $8.52 EPS.

A number of other equities analysts have also recently issued reports on PBH. Cibc World Mkts upgraded Premium Brands from a "hold" rating to a "strong-buy" rating in a report on Monday, April 7th. BMO Capital Markets upped their price objective on shares of Premium Brands from C$94.00 to C$100.00 and gave the company an "outperform" rating in a research note on Monday, March 24th. Royal Bank of Canada reduced their price objective on shares of Premium Brands from C$98.00 to C$97.00 and set a "sector perform" rating for the company in a research note on Tuesday, May 6th. CIBC lowered their price objective on shares of Premium Brands from C$98.00 to C$95.00 and set an "outperform" rating on the stock in a research report on Thursday, May 8th. Finally, Scotiabank lifted their price objective on shares of Premium Brands from C$88.00 to C$91.00 and gave the stock a "sector perform" rating in a research report on Thursday, May 8th. Three research anal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ating, six have issued a buy rating and one has assigned a strong buy r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, the company presently has an average rating of "Moderate Buy" and a consensus target price of C$101.90.

Premium Brands Price Performance

Shares of TSE PBH traded down C$0.09 during mid-day trading on Monday, reaching C$82.68. The company had a trading volume of 63,538 shares, compared to its average volume of 91,527. The company has a current ratio of 1.51, a quick ratio of 1.16 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 163.00. The stock has a market cap of C$3.68 billion, a PE ratio of 36.81, a P/E/G ratio of 1.10 and a beta of 0.98. The company has a 50-day moving average price of C$77.75 and a two-hundred day moving average price of C$78.97. Premium Brands has a 1-year low of C$72.57 and a 1-year high of C$97.10.

Premium Brands Company Profile

Premium Brands Holdings Corporation, through its subsidiaries, manufactures and distributes food products primarily in Canada and the United States. It operates in two segments, Specialty Foods and Premium Food Distribution. The company provides processed meat, deli products, meat snacks, beef jerky and halal, sandwiches, pastries, specialty and gourmet products, entrees, panini, wraps, subs, hamburgers, burgers, salads and kettle products, muffins, breads, pastas, pizza, and baking and sushi products.
